Webb8 feb. 2024 · Wilhelm Brenneke created his slugs for use in shotguns that had ordinary chokes for use with shot. The Brenneke slug ammunition was and still is made to pass safely through the choke and still produce adequate accuracy at ranges up to 50 meters.
